胶东金矿“热隆伸展”成矿理论及其找矿意义

摘    要:胶东地区近年来深部找矿取得重大进展,新探明金资源储量1 500多吨,发现了千吨级金矿田。研究指出:胶东不同类型金矿形成于同一地质时代,具有一致的物质来源,主要有2类赋矿围岩,受3种成矿构造带控制,有4种主要蚀变类型。"岩浆热隆、流体活动、伸展拆离"是导致胶东大规模金矿形成的三大关键要素,早白垩世地幔隆起引起壳幔同熔型伟德山花岗岩强烈活动,诱发大范围流体活化和广泛的伸展拆离构造,为金矿成矿提供了有利条件。据此,创建了胶东金矿"热隆-伸展"成矿理论,提出焦家式金矿不同于目前国际上公认的其他类型金矿。认为金矿在倾斜方向上主要沿控矿断裂倾角变化的平缓部位和陡、缓转折部位富集,构成"阶梯式"分布型式,在胶东地区已探明和开采的浅部金矿(第一台阶)之下还会有第二、第三个成矿台阶,胶东主要成矿区深部资源潜力巨大。

Thermal UpliftingExtension Oreforming Theory and Its Prospecting Significance in Jiaodong Gold Deposit

Abstract:In recent years, deep prospecting has made great progress in Jiaodong area. More than 1500 tons gold mineral resources have been verified, and kiloton class gold fields have been found as well. It is pointed out that different types of gold deposits in Jiaodong area were formed in the same geological era, and had a consistent material sources. It has two main types of orebearing country rocks, and were controlled by three kinds of metallogenic tectonic zone and formed four main alteration types. The upwelling of hot magma, fluid activities and extensional detachment are three key elements for forming large scale gold deposits. In early Cretaceous, strong activities of Weideshan granite caused by mantle uplift had evoked a wide range of fluid activation and widely extensional detachment structure. It provided favorable conditions for gold mineralization. Accordingly, thermal upliftingextension oreforming theory has been established. It is said that Jiaojia type gold deposit is a new type gold deposit which has accepted by the world. Gold deposits are emplaced and enriched at the gentle angle fault segements and the break part from steep to gentle dip angles, and formed a ladder like distribution pattern. There are second and third metallogenic steps in the depth of proven and mining shallow gold deposits (first metallogenic step). The deepseated gold resources are with great potentiality in Jiaodong area.
